Technical Fibre Products (TFP), the leading nonwoven manufacturer, will be unveiling its latest nonwoven developments at the JEC Americas and Techtextil trade fairs for composite materials, technical textiles and nonwovens that will take place concurrently in Atlanta, GA, from 3-5 May.

The innovative nonwovens on display will range from TFP’s new Tecnofire mat, which delivers fire protection on demand, to the company’s lightweight Optiveil thermoplastic composite toughening solutions.

Applications

TFP’s nonwovens offer a wealth of solutions for composites. These include enabling a high quality, resin rich surface finish whilst simultaneously imparting surface functionality such as EMI shielding, corrosion resistance, abrasion resistance, electrical conductivity and static dissipation, the company reports.

Further applications include preventing galvanic corrosion by acting as an electrically isolating layer, providing a lightweight, effective carrier or support for adhesive films, or acting as a resin flow medium to provide enhanced resin transportation in both inter-laminar and surface regions.

Technical Fibre Products

Technical Fibre Products is a leading nonwoven manufacturer, offering a broad choice of high quality, technically advanced nonwovens for an array of challenging applications across industries ranging from aerospace and defence to automotive, energy, industrial, construction and healthcare.

The company is part of James Cropper and is committed to building highly effective collaborative relationships with customers, enabling the development of custom material solutions to meet unique performance, process and aesthetic requirements.
